Why Ponte Roma Fabric Stands Apart

Exceptional Structure With Built-In Stretch

Ponte Roma fabric earns its reputation by delivering the best of both worlds: the polished structure of a woven textile and the comfort of a knit. At 280–320gsm, this double-knit construction resists sagging and bagging throughout a full day of wear, making it a go-to choice for professional and occasion garments alike. Unlike lighter knits, ponte holds crisp seam lines and clean edges — a quality that sewists and manufacturers consistently rely on. Polyester, Rayon, and Spandex Blend Advantages

The typical ponte de roma blend — polyester, rayon, and spandex — is engineered for performance as much as aesthetics. Polyester adds durability and wrinkle resistance, rayon (often compared to Viscose Fabric in drape and softness) contributes a smooth, comfortable hand feel, and spandex delivers the controlled stretch that allows ponte to move with the body without losing its shape. This combination means finished garments resist pilling, hold color vibrantly, and maintain their silhouette wash after wash — a critical consideration for boutique designers and wholesale buyers producing at volume.

Tailored Garments That Sew Like a Dream

Ponte Roma is one of the most sewing-friendly fabrics available for structured apparel, lying flat on the cutting table and feeding evenly through a machine without curling or shifting. Its stable knit structure makes it ideal for pattern pieces that demand precision — pencil skirts, fitted blazers, tailored trousers, and sheath dresses all come together cleanly. Designers who also work with Crepe Fabric will find ponte offers a firmer hand with comparable drape, while those exploring Boiled Wool Fabric will note ponte's advantage in stretch and recovery for body-conscious silhouettes. Hems lie flat, seams press beautifully, and the fabric behaves consistently from yard to yard.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the difference between ponte Roma and regular ponte fabric?
Ponte Roma — sometimes written ponte de roma — is a specific double-knit construction that uses two layers of interlocked loops to create a stable, medium-to-heavyweight fabric with controlled stretch. Regular or 'plain' ponte can refer to similar fabrics but may vary in weight, fiber content, and recovery. Our ponte Roma fabric consistently falls in the 280–320gsm range with a polyester, rayon, and spandex blend, giving it the structured drape and shape retention that ponte de roma is known for.
How much stretch does ponte Roma fabric have?
Ponte Roma typically has moderate horizontal stretch — around 25–35% — with good recovery, meaning it returns to its original shape after stretching. It generally has less vertical stretch, which contributes to its structured appearance. This controlled elasticity makes it excellent for form-fitting garments that need to move with the wearer without distorting or becoming baggy over time.
What garments is ponte de roma fabric best suited for?
Ponte de roma excels in structured, body-conscious garments where shape retention is essential. It is most commonly used for pencil skirts, fitted sheath dresses, tailored blazers, ponte pants and trousers, and ponte-knit jackets. Its stability also makes it a popular choice for workwear and occasion wear where a polished, wrinkle-resistant finish is required throughout the day.
Does ponte Roma fabric need to be lined?
In most cases, ponte Roma does not require lining because its double-knit construction is opaque and has enough body to hold its structure independently. However, for very fitted garments or to add a layer of comfort against the skin, a lightweight lining can be added. Most sewists and manufacturers skip lining entirely, which speeds up production and keeps garments lighter and more comfortable.
What needle and stitch type should I use when sewing ponte Roma?
A ballpoint or stretch needle in a size 80/12 or 90/14 is recommended for sewing ponte Roma, as it slides between the knit loops rather than piercing and potentially damaging the fibers. A narrow zigzag stitch or a stretch stitch on a conventional sewing machine works well, as does a serger or overlocker for professional seam finishes. Pressing seams with a steam iron on a medium setting will give you crisp, flat results.
